Transaction 84c34c645c3d1d0badf955b158a96010c8e56df1f713449d603449660e2a9a87
1 Input
1 Output
-
84c34c645c3d1d0badf955b158a96010c8e56df1f713449d603449660e2a9a87:0
- value
- 586793
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b328956f24aec5cd4219d117ab15803f2e5f1806 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HLJa9NuY8jaiLXXk2crqbNWho9tRTSG6J